MOSFET powered amps are always a plus.

If you get a 200 Watt amp, and it's got a 5 or 10AMP fuse, it's not 200 watts..

If you have a 200 Watt amp and it has a 15 or 20 AMP fuse, then it's usually an indication it's a quality product. It's not true all the time, I can sell you one and put whatever fuse I want in it, but the manual will tell you the REAL size fuse.
